Overview

The IDEAS team (Insights, Data, Employee Experience, Agents, and Science) is one of the largest data science organizations at Microsoft. We play a critical role in providing data and analytics for M365 and own the end‑to‑end machine learning and decision sciences charter.

As a Senior Applied Scientist on the IDEAS team, you will work at the intersection of data, insights, machine learning, and AI—turning complex data into actionable insights that drive key business decisions across the M365 organization.

In this role, you will bring together data from multiple sources to create a single version of truth and perform opportunity analysis and hypothesis generation across the end‑to‑end customer lifecycle. You will design, prototype, implement, and test descriptive and predictive analytics, forecasting, and causal inference models while collaborating closely with cross‑functional partners.

  • Responsibilities- Build advanced machine learning models (behavior segmentation, churn prediction, purchase propensity, recommendation engines, causal inference etc.) with impact spanning engineering, marketing, and finance.
  • Identify and explore opportunities for applying machine learning, AI, and predictive analytics by partnering with teams across product, marketing, sales, and engineering.
  • Work with engineers to architect and develop operational models that run at scale.
  • Communicate with technical and non-technical audiences, and contribute with your modeling experience as a team player.
  • Tackle hard problems in innovative ways, drive self-directed initiatives, focusing on delivering the right results.
